PERSONALITY(2) Manuel du programmeur Linux PERSONALITY(2)
NOM
personality - Indiquer le domaine d'exécution du proces
sus.
SYNOPSIS
int personality(unsigned long persona);
DESCRIPTION
Linux propose différents domaines d'exécution, ou person
nalités, pour chaque processus. Entre autres choses, le
domaine d'exécution indique au noyau la manière de conver
tir les numéros de signaux en actions. Le domaine
d'exécution permet à Linux d'offrir un support (limité) à
des fichiers binaires compilés sous d'autres systèmes
d'exploitation compatibles Unix.
personality va utiliser le domaine d'exécution référencé
par la valeur persona comme domaine d'exécution du proces
sus courant.
VALEUR RENVOYÉE
renvoie l'ancienne valeur persona s'il réussit, ou -1 s'il
échoue, auquel cas errno contient le code d'erreur.
ERREURS
EINVAL persona ne référence pas un domaine d'exécution
valide.
CONFORMITÉ
personality est spécifique à Linux et ne doit pas être
employé dans des programmes conçus pour être portables.
VOIR AUSSI
/usr/include/linux/personality.h
TRADUCTION
Christophe Blaess, 1997.
Linux 8 Avril 1997 1